:bounce: :Pinkbounc :confused: Can we buy just one annual pass for a child and use that to get the AP discount for the resorts? Will we need to put the reservation under the child's name?
 
I believe that it must be an adult AP. However, many have reported never being asked to show the AP upon check in.
 
I have not tried it myself, so don't quote me on it, but a number of people have said that using a child's AP would be ok
 
In 2001, my sister, myself and my 2 daughters stayed at ASMu. My sister made the reservation under her name, and asked about the AP discount using the only AP that we had~that of my daughter. There was no problem. I believe that the actual rule is that someone registered in the room must have the AP. And, yes, they DID ask to see the pass when we got there.
